Meaning of Forge
to put a lot of effort into making something successful or strong so that it will last
In simple words: To make something strong by heating and shaping metal.
Forge in a sentence
- a move to forge new links between management and workers
- Strategic alliances are being forged with major European companies.
- She forged a new career in the music business.
- They forged a lead in the first 30 minutes of the game.
- to forge a passport/banknote/document
- He's getting good at forging his mother's signature.
- New digital techniques can spot paintings that have been forged.
- swords forged from steel
- He forged through the crowds to the front of the stage.
- She forged into the lead *(= in a competition, race, etc.)*.

Collocations with Forge
- forge a relationship
- forge ahead
- forge metal
- forge documents
- forge partnerships
